The Economic Development Corporation Michigan City, Indiana (EDCMC) recently named Clarence Hulse their new executive director. Hulse, who EDCMC board members described as “a visionary leader in the community and economic profession,” comes to Michigan City from New Bern, North Carolina – where he has worked with the city to develop an economic strategic plan and improve distressed neighborhoods by implementing an EPA funded brownfield plan.
